Hello
Whenever i try to burn my mix , The CD burns , However the audio is not on all tracks. Example Tracks 1-6 play perfectly , But tracks 7-16 are just silence , However the track names , Track time and size are there for all off them. Thanks Nani This message has been edited. Last edited by: Nani17, |

Are you sure there is nothing screwed up with the outro of track 6??
Try deleting track 6 and re-add it. You can also try track 7. I had a problem when i was missing the last few tracks on a mix and i figured i must have clicked and dragged in error causing an outro to be extended for the rest of the mix. It would playback from MM but not burn properly. Hate no one but love only a few... |

perhaps the issue isn't with mixmeister... it could be your burner/pc. are you familiar with buffer underrun? it's probably one of the forgotten causes of failed cd burns. basically you will see buffer underrun when your pc's preburn buffer cannot stay at it's capacity long enough to keep up with your burn speed. you could look at more memory... but who wants to spend more money? a safe practice whenever burning a cd, especially within a resource hog like mm (or so i've read), is to not have any other processes running that could cause a hiccup during the burn. one thing you do not want is another application choking your hard drive or gobbling up all the memory while you are trying to burn a cd. another easy step would be to lower your burn speed. for me, well i always close all apps except mm, choose the lowest burn speed, click burn and walk away.
hope that helps. |

I can't use the Mixeister burn engine at all...I use Nero.
Trying burning your cd at slowest speed. If that does not work...trying using another burn program...lots of free ones out there...and burn at slow speed. The idea of slow speed gives your burner time to retrieve info to burn...and should eliminate buffer underuns. |
